How do I combine multiple text files into one in Linux?

Type the cat command followed by the file or files you want to add to the end of an existing file. Then, type two output redirection symbols ( >> ) followed by the name of the existing file you want to add to.

How do I combine multiple text files in Unix?

Combine several text files into a single file in Unix. To combine several text files into a single file in Unix, use the cat command: cat file1 file2 file3 > newfile. Replace file1, file2, and file3 with the names of the files you wish to combine, in the order you want them to appear in the combined document.

How to combine text files in txtcollector?

First, type or copy and paste the folder path into the Folder box at the top or simply click on Browse Folders button and select the folder with the text files. You can then choose which type of files you want to combine. By default, TXTCollector will search for all TXT files and combine them.
